BLACK RIVER FALLS, Wis. – A Marshfield man has been charged as complicit in two Jackson County bank robberies five years ago. Alexander Pongratz, 24, was charged for conspiring. A Medford woman, charged with the hold-ups last week, reportedly fingered Pongratz, according to the new criminal complaint. The woman, Michaels Davis, said she picked Pongratz up prior to the robberies and that Pongratz chose the banks to rob. Asked about his possible role, Pongratz at first denied ever hearing about the robberies and never having known Davies, police said. Confronted with the video, he admitted it was him, according to the criminal  complaint. A police check of phone records found text messages between the two discussing a robbery.
